
The lightning arrester insulator is a two-in-one product with a new composite structure, adopting a design philosophy of first blocking and then clearing, which enhances the insulation performance and anti-pollution level. It is suitable for insulating supports of overhead lines and also has protective functions against lightning strikes on overhead insulated conductors, porcelain insulator explosions, and reducing lightning-induced circuit breakers. The principle is as follows: when the lightning overvoltage exceeds a certain value of the insulation blockage, it causes a flashover discharge between the arc rod and steel foot of the lightning arrester column, forming a short-circuit path. The subsequent AC arc then burns at the discharge gap to protect the conductor from burning. When used with insulating wires, this product also has a piercing power supply function, making installation and construction extremely convenient and reliable. It avoids water and corrosion entering the core by not removing the insulation layer, thereby also reducing the labor intensity of the operators. By integrating the column insulator and arc protection hardware into one (at the same potential), it is not affected by the ring network power supply load side (away from the power source side), which makes the line simpler and more aesthetically pleasing while also reducing the cost.
